Vern Erwin Spencer
M, b. 15 July 1916, d. 18 July 2006
Vern Erwin Spencer was born on 15 July 1916 at Nebraska. He was the son of John F. Spencer and Bertha Susan Brown. Vern Erwin Spencer married Marjorie Jean Baker, daughter of James Otis Baker and Bertha Rachel Love, on 7 November 1945 at Nevada, Vernon Co., MO. Vern Erwin Spencer died on 18 July 2006 at age 90
Obituary -- (Findagrave.com):
Vern Erwin Spencer, 90, Nevada, MO passed away Tuesday, July 18, 2006 at his residence following an illness of several weeks. He was born July 15, 1916 in Ringgold, NB to John Francis Spencer Jr. and Bertha Susan Brown Spencer. He was married November 7, 1945 to Marjorie Jean Baker and she survives of the home.
Mr. Spencer was born in Nebraska and came to this area in 1929. Vern served in the U.S. Army during WW II in the South Pacific. Following the service, Vern worked 17 years for Greenbrier Apartments in Overland Park, KS. He worked the remainder of his life as a general contractor, well versed in all areas of the construction business. Vern was saved and baptized at age 12 and was an active member of the Calvary Baptist Church in Nevada.
